When you look at the price of impact windows, several factors shift the final number. The size and quantity of your window openings are the biggest drivers, as is the specific style—like single-hung, casement, or sliding doors. You will also see price differences based on the type of glass coating you choose for energy efficiency and the thickness of the aluminum or vinyl frames. Added hardware features or custom finishes can also adjust the bottom line. Homeowners typically see projects start in the mid-range of a few thousand dollars, but exact pricing is confirmed free on the call.

Summer heat makes the energy-efficient benefits of impact windows immediately noticeable. High-quality glass reduces heat gain, which helps your air conditioning run more efficiently during the hottest months. While summer is a busy time for installations, getting your project on the books means you can stop fighting the heat and keep your home cool and quiet.
